FIRST LOOK: JLA #108

JLA #108 will arrive in stores on Wednesday, Nov. 17 from DC Comics. The issue is written by Kurt Busiek, with art and cover by Ron Garney and Dan Green.

Here's how DC describes the book:

"Part 2 of the 8-part 'Crime Syndicate of Amerika!' The Crime Syndicate comes to our Earth to make sure the JLA's enemies never get the chance to wipe out their world ever again."

JLA #108 will be 32 pages and will cost $2.25.

FIRST LOOK: ROBIN #132

Robin #132 will arrive in stores on Wednesday, Nov. 17 from DC Comics. The issue is written by Bill Willingham, with art and cover by Damion Scott.

Here's how DC describes the book:

"Part 1 of the 4-part Robin/Batgirl crossover 'Fresh Blood,' featuring the return of artist Damion Scott! Robin is coping with crippling personal losses, and how he deals with these heartaches will send him in an unexpected direction... and into the path of the stone-fisted Batgirl."

Robin #132 will be 32 pages and will cost $2.25.

FIRST LOOK: ADVENTURES OF SUPERMAN #634

Adventures of Superman #634 will arrive in stores on Wednesday, Nov. 17 from DC Comics. The issue is written by Greg Rucka, with art by Matthew Clark and Andy Lanning and a cover by Gene Ha.

Here's how DC describes the book:

"Superman confronts the new Parasites, twins of evil with more devastating powers than the original power-sapping villain! And you won't believe who comes to Superman's aid!"

Adeventures of Superman #634 will be 32 pages and will cost $2.50.

FIRST LOOK: JSA: STRANGE ADVENTURES #4

JSA: Strange Adventures #4 will arrive in stores on Wednesday, Nov. 17 from DC Comics. The issue is written by Kevin J. Anderson, with art by Barry Kitson and Gary Erskine and a cover by John Watson.

Here's how DC describes the book:

"Lord Dynamo unleashes the awesome power of his gigantic zeppelin and an army of cyborg zombies! It's a battle of lightning blasts and powers that could level New York City! And a JSA member will not only lose his claim to power, but also his closest friend."

JSA: Strange Adventures #4 will be 32 pages and will cost $2.50

FIRST LOOK: SPACE GHOST #1

Space Ghost #1 will arrive in stores on Wednesday from DC Comics. The issue is written by Joe Kelly, with art by Ariel Olivetti and a cover by Alex Ross.

Here's how DC describes the book:

"It's the real Space Ghost in a way that's never been seen before anywhere ‹ in all-out super-hero action! The cartoon hero is the star of the 6-issue mini-series, written by Joe Kelly with painted art by Ariel Olivetti and painted covers by Alex Ross, that sheds light on this mysterious figure's shadowy past. A young policeman joins an elite space force that turns out to be horribly corrupt. When his moral standards don't permit him to live a lie, our hero attempts to stop them...at the cost of his own family -- and his soul! Witness the origin of one of the most beloved super-heroes ever!"

Space Ghost #1 will be 32 pages and will cost $2.95.

FIRST LOOK: EX MACHINA #6

Ex Machina #6 will arrive in stores on Wednesday, Nov. 17 from DC Comics. The issue is written by Brian K. Vaughan, with art by Tony Harris and Tom Feister and a cover by Harris..

Here's how DC describes the book:

"Part 1 of the 5-part "Tag," a perfect jumping-on point for this political thriller. As flashbacks reveal the role the National Security Agency played in the career of the super-heroic Great Machine, Mayor Mitchell Hundred makes what might be the most controversial decision in the history of New York City politics! Plus, what's lurking in the subway tunnels beneath Manhattan, and how is it connected to Mayor Hundred?"

Ex Machina #6 will be 32 pages and will cost $2.95.

FIRST LOOK: WILDSTORM WINTER SPECIAL

WildStorm Winter Special will arrive in stores on Wednesday, Nov. 17 from DC Comics. The issue is written by Bruce Jones, Will Pfeifer, Tom Peyer and Alan Warner, with art by Carlos D'Anda, Josh Middleton and Cary Nord and a cover by Michael Turner.

Here's how DC describes the book:

"A quartet of action-packed stories - starring WildStorm's favorite characters written and illustrated by some of the hottest creators in comics emdash; come together in the WildStorm Winter Special, featuring a cover by Michael Turner. Tom Peyer and Cary Nord team up for an Apollo and Midnighter short; Will Pfeifer delivers a Hawksmoor adventure; a tale of Zealot by Bruce Jones and Josh Middleton and a story featuring one of WildStorm's most popular characters -- Deathblow -- by Alan Warner and Carlos D'Anda."

WildStorm Winter Special will be 48 pages and will cost $4.95.

FIRST LOOK: LUCIFER #56

Lucifer #56 will arrive in stores on Wednesday, Nov. 17 from DC Comics. The issue is written by Mike Carey, with art by Peter Gross and Ryan Kelly and a cover by Michael Wm. Kaluta.

Here's how DC describes the book:

"Part 1 of a 2-part storyline. While the fates of Lucifer and Elaine hang in the balance, Mazikeen and Lilith enjoy their long-awaited reunion. Lilith reveals where she went after Ibriel's death, and who she met in the void beyond Creation. But she keeps the biggest secrets 'til last ‹ and her honesty comes with a high price. "

Lucifer #56 will be 32 pages and will cost $2.95.
